It seems like there is a huge returning to the glamour and beauty of the 1950s. I’ve been noticing a lot of movies that are set in that time period. Take “The Help” for example. The book was amazing for the stories it told, but the movie captured my imagination. I loved seeing the hair, the dresses and the homes of the ladies from the south.
That movie was full of beautiful floral A-line dresses and bright-colored pencil skirts.
And now the television show Pan Am is hugely popular. I’ve been taking notes on their make up. I love the eyeliner and bright lip colors. These leading ladies are more likely to wear pencil skirts and jackets (even when off duty) than the dresses that the girls in The Help wore.
And let’s not forget the amazing, beautiful, Adele at the Grammys! Her red lips, bold eyes and lovely lace dress all screamed 50s Glam! She is a classy, polished, woman. I admire her voice as well as her person.
